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
Lernen Roles and Responsibilities of an SRE | Introduction to Site Reliability Engineering
Site Reliability Engineering

bookRoles and Responsibilities of an SRE

Understanding the role of a Site Reliability Engineer (SRE) is essential for building and maintaining reliable, scalable systems in any organization that depends on technology. As you explore the world of SRE, you will see how these professionals bridge the gap between development and operations, ensuring that services remain available and performant even as they grow more complex.

Daily Responsibilities of an SRE

Your main focus as an SRE is to keep systems running smoothly. This involves monitoring applications and infrastructure to spot issues before they impact users. You might set up dashboards that track system health or create alerts that notify your team when something unusual happens. When incidents do occur, you are responsible for responding quickly, investigating the root cause, and working to resolve the problem.

Automating repetitive tasks is another important part of your job. By writing scripts or building tools, you can reduce manual work and prevent errors, freeing up time to focus on improvements that make systems more reliable.

Collaboration Across Teams

SREs work closely with development teams to ensure new features are released safely and reliably. You might review code changes, suggest improvements for resilience, or help design deployment processes that minimize risk. Collaboration with operations teams is also crucial, as you share knowledge about system behavior and help create runbooks for handling common issues.

By working with product managers and other stakeholders, you help set realistic reliability goals and ensure the needs of both users and the business are met.

Real-World Examples of SRE Tasks

On a typical day, you might configure monitoring tools to track the response time of a web application. If an alert goes off, you investigate logs and metrics to find the root cause, then document your findings so others can learn from the incident. You could also automate the process of rolling out new software updates, making deployments faster and less risky. Sometimes, you review past incidents with your team to identify patterns and propose changes that will prevent similar problems in the future.

By understanding the roles and responsibilities of an SRE, you are better prepared to support reliable, scalable systems and foster a culture of collaboration and continuous improvement.

question mark

Which statement best describes a key responsibility of a Site Reliability Engineer (SRE)?

Select the correct answer

War alles klar?

Wie können wir es verbessern?

Danke für Ihr Feedback!

Abschnitt 1. Kapitel 3

Fragen Sie AI

expand

Fragen Sie AI

ChatGPT

Fragen Sie alles oder probieren Sie eine der vorgeschlagenen Fragen, um unser Gespräch zu beginnen

Awesome!

Completion rate improved to 9.09

bookRoles and Responsibilities of an SRE

Swipe um das Menü anzuzeigen

Understanding the role of a Site Reliability Engineer (SRE) is essential for building and maintaining reliable, scalable systems in any organization that depends on technology. As you explore the world of SRE, you will see how these professionals bridge the gap between development and operations, ensuring that services remain available and performant even as they grow more complex.

Daily Responsibilities of an SRE

Your main focus as an SRE is to keep systems running smoothly. This involves monitoring applications and infrastructure to spot issues before they impact users. You might set up dashboards that track system health or create alerts that notify your team when something unusual happens. When incidents do occur, you are responsible for responding quickly, investigating the root cause, and working to resolve the problem.

Automating repetitive tasks is another important part of your job. By writing scripts or building tools, you can reduce manual work and prevent errors, freeing up time to focus on improvements that make systems more reliable.

Collaboration Across Teams

SREs work closely with development teams to ensure new features are released safely and reliably. You might review code changes, suggest improvements for resilience, or help design deployment processes that minimize risk. Collaboration with operations teams is also crucial, as you share knowledge about system behavior and help create runbooks for handling common issues.

By working with product managers and other stakeholders, you help set realistic reliability goals and ensure the needs of both users and the business are met.

Real-World Examples of SRE Tasks

On a typical day, you might configure monitoring tools to track the response time of a web application. If an alert goes off, you investigate logs and metrics to find the root cause, then document your findings so others can learn from the incident. You could also automate the process of rolling out new software updates, making deployments faster and less risky. Sometimes, you review past incidents with your team to identify patterns and propose changes that will prevent similar problems in the future.

By understanding the roles and responsibilities of an SRE, you are better prepared to support reliable, scalable systems and foster a culture of collaboration and continuous improvement.

question mark

Which statement best describes a key responsibility of a Site Reliability Engineer (SRE)?

Select the correct answer

War alles klar?

Wie können wir es verbessern?

Danke für Ihr Feedback!

Abschnitt 1. Kapitel 3
some-alt